Official abstract text for this publication.
A method of controlling speed of an internal combustion engine is disclosed. The method includes receiving a load parameter input. The method also includes determining a requested speed demand and detecting a change in load based on the load parameter input. The method also includes determining a modified speed demand based on the detected change in load, and modifying the requested speed demand to the modified speed demand.

What is claimed is: 1 . A method, comprising: receiving a load parameter input; determining a requested speed demand; detecting a change in load based on the load parameter input; determining a modified speed demand based on the detected change in load; and modifying the requested speed demand to the modified speed demand. 2 . The method of claim 1 , wherein the modification to the speed demand is proportional to the change in load. 3 . The method of claim 1 , wherein detecting the change in load is based on receiving an operator input corresponding with an unloading process. 4 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ising receiving a compressor inlet density input, wherein determining the modified speed demand is further based on the compressor inlet density input. 5 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ising receiving a coolant temperature input, wherein determining the modified speed demand is further based on the coolant temperature input. 6 . The method of claim 1 , further comprising determining an operating mode, and wherein determining the modified speed demand is further based on the operating mode. 7 . The method of claim 6 , wherein the operating mode is selected by an operator via an operator input. 8 . The method of claim 6 , further comprising receiving vehicle parameter inputs and determining the operating mode based on the vehicle parameter inputs. 9 . An apparatus, comprising: an internal combustion engine; a transmission; and a controller communicably coupled to the internal combustion engine and to the transmission, the controller structured to: receive a load parameter input; determine a requested speed demand; detect a change in load based on the load parameter input determine a modified speed demand based on the detected change in load; and modify the requested speed demand to the modified speed demand. 10 .
